curtsey

/(kûrt"sy̆)/ · curt·sey · IPA /ˈkɝtsɪ/

  1. 1.
    An act of civility, respect, or reverence, made by women, consisting of a slight depression or dropping of the body, with bending of the knees. Same as 2nd Courtesy, n.. See: Courtesy
Syn. curtsy; courtesy.
02 v. i. to perform a curtsy.
  1. 1.
    to perform a curtsy. See: curtsy
